Output 2595062d1ca94e145197297d66afe556829d8e6e9f4c8d4884b8ee6183584060:96

value
262144
script pubkey
OP_0 OP_PUSHBYTES_20 cd7f0e14fa7756d2ac596cc8751c4e7cf13f4756
address
bc1qe4lsu986watd9tzedny828zw0ncn736krmewwy
transaction
2595062d1ca94e145197297d66afe556829d8e6e9f4c8d4884b8ee6183584060
spent
true